Output 179d949f80e282c96ba55e40122608cb134fce4f841c16b1adc91ec226880955:21

value
767454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d2de6e921a609d73505f30402889e667be917de OP_EQUAL
address
3JwJd8GqfQgqqVipYNPifJPoAFNEtGiwfm
transaction
179d949f80e282c96ba55e40122608cb134fce4f841c16b1adc91ec226880955
spent
true